Lead Software Developer 2100

4 weeks ago


Singapore Royal HaskoningDHV Full time

Vacancy Intro

H2i Pte. Ltd. (company associated with Royal HaskoningDHV) is looking to strengthen its team with a Lead Software Developer for the development of our H2Flo hydraulic modelling software package. The software package consists of a Flood model computational solver, script-based interface, QGIS interface, geospatial and time series database and web viewer infrastructure around it.

What will you do
Translate requirements from flood modellers and the client into clearly defined tasks, plan forward and backlog workload Manage the overall design, implementation and UAT testing into the Singapore Government system Manage a team of developers, with flood modelling and interface development backgrounds Design and build a geospatial and time series data warehouse (database and file stores) Design and build a QGIS GUI on top of existing backend (Python) Design and build a web-based system Build scalable, reliable, and highly performing Restful APIs Use best practices in software design to build reusable code modules and libraries. Support and upgrade existing code and maintain software integrity Team player with the ability to perform independently, thrives in a dynamic environment. Mentor team members Where you will work
Reports to Software Development Manager Salary \xe2\x80\x93 Competitive remuneration package commensurate to experience Type of contract: Full-time, Permanent Working Hours: Monday \xe2\x80\x93 Friday, 9am to 6pm. Work mode: Hybrid Working Location: Science Park One (Kent Ridge), Singapore Type of role: Individual Contributor Benefits: Medical Insurance, leave benefits Incentives: Annual Performance Bonus based on attainment of Annual KPI Targets Dress Code: Smart Casual What you bring
Domain knowledge \xe2\x80\x93 development and implementation of software packages related to hydrology or water data and modelling \xe2\x80\x93 minimum 8 years Experience leading a team Competence in Python \xe2\x80\x93 minimum 5 years Working knowledge in geo and time series databases Working knowledge in QGIS and building QGIS plugins Experience in version control with GitLab/GitHub Experience with unit testing (e.g., PyTest etc.) Strong interpersonal and communication skills, and an ability to communicate insights and complex information to both technical and non-technical decision makers. Good to have Previous experience in designing and building modelling software Experience as a software architect Experience in ArcGIS or QGIS Experience in modelling suites such as Deltares, MIKE, Tuflow, etc. Experience in Operational management systems (OMS), Real time and early warning systems Experience in CI/CD Experience in docker development Experience in Windows and Linux environment Experience working in an agile environment Ability to relocate to Singapore What we offer you

Benefits: Medical Insurance, leave benefits

Incentives: Annual Performance Bonus based on attainment of Annual KPI Targets

Salary \xe2\x80\x93 Competitive remuneration package commensurate to experience

Type of contract: Full-time, Permanent

Working Hours: Monday \xe2\x80\x93 Friday, 9am to 6pm.

Work mode: Hybrid

Are you our new colleague?

If you are interested in this role, please kindly submit your application via the \'Apply\' button.

Royal HaskoningDHV



  • Singapore Royal HaskoningDHV Full time

    Vacancy Intro H2i Pte. Ltd. (company associated with Royal HaskoningDHV) is looking to strengthen its team with a Lead Software Developer for the development of our H2Flo hydraulic modelling software package. The software package consists of a Flood model computational solver, script-based interface, QGIS interface, geospatial and time series database and...


  • Singapore Royal HaskoningDHV Full time

    Vacancy Intro H2i Pte. Ltd. (company associated with Royal HaskoningDHV) is looking to strengthen its team with a Lead Software Developer for the development of our H2Flo hydraulic modelling software package. The software package consists of a Flood model computational solver, script-based interface, QGIS interface, geospatial and time series database and...


  • Singapore Royal HaskoningDHV Full time

    Vacancy Intro H2i Pte. Ltd. (company associated with Royal HaskoningDHV) is looking to strengthen its team with a Lead Software Developer for the development of our H2Flo hydraulic modelling software package. The software package consists of a Flood model computational solver, script-based interface, QGIS interface, geospatial and time series database and...

  • Software Developer

    1 month ago


    Singapore RIDIK SOFTWARE SOLUTIONS PTE. LTD. Full time

    Roles & ResponsibilitiesJob Duties:• Research, design, and develop computer and network software or specialised utility programs.• Analyse user needs and develop software solutions, applying principles and techniques of computer science, engineering, and mathematical analysis.• Update software, enhances existing software capabilities, and develops and...

  • Software Developer

    4 weeks ago


    Singapore RIDIK SOFTWARE SOLUTIONS PTE. LTD. Full time

    Roles & ResponsibilitiesJob Duties:• Research, design, and develop computer and network software or specialised utility programs.• Analyse user needs and develop software solutions, applying principles and techniques of computer science, engineering, and mathematical analysis.• Update software, enhances existing software capabilities, and develops and...

  • Software Developer

    2 weeks ago


    Singapore RIDIK SOFTWARE SOLUTIONS PTE. LTD. Full time

    Roles & ResponsibilitiesJob Duties:• Research, design, and develop computer and network software or specialised utility programs.• Analyse user needs and develop software solutions, applying principles and techniques of computer science, engineering, and mathematical analysis.• Update software, enhances existing software capabilities, and develops and...


  • Singapore Thakral One Full time

    Responsibilities: Software Development Lead involved in management of a development team leading regional technology projects including projects for implementation and integration of different solutions as well as technology build initiatives. The role entails designing and driving the implementation of development best practices, while playing a crucial...


  • Singapore TEKsystems Full time

    Summary A global financial services firm is in search of a lead software developer to create a pivotal market infrastructure service as part of a new initiative. The role involves collaborating with cross-functional teams to ensure the delivery of top-notch products within a dynamic and fast-paced setting.Role DescriptionGuide teams in design and...


  • Singapore TEKsystems Full time

    Summary A global financial services firm is in search of a lead software developer to create a pivotal market infrastructure service as part of a new initiative. The role involves collaborating with cross-functional teams to ensure the delivery of top-notch products within a dynamic and fast-paced setting.Role DescriptionGuide teams in design and...

  • Software Engineer

    2 weeks ago


    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    JOB DUTIES: Responsible for leading the team to build a functional and appealing web Brainstorm with the team to recommend the best frontend architecture, methodology, languages used, design robust, coding structure, deployment protocols and debugging for new software products. Participate in the project discussion of technical implementation, implementation...

  • Software Engineer

    2 weeks ago


    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    JOB DUTIES: Define overall backend architecture for new systems and software products based on product requirements. Responsible for systems functional backend development optimised in terms of performance, responsiveness, security, reliability and feasibility. Lead system design and improve system stability with best practices such as agile development and...


  • Singapore KLA-Belgium Full time

    Technical Lead, Software Development (Full Stack) page is loaded Technical Lead, Software Development (Full Stack) Apply locations Chennai, India time type Full time posted on Posted 2 Days Ago job requisition id Company Overview KLA is a global leader in diversified electronics for the semiconductor manufacturing ecosystem. Virtually every electronic...


  • Singapore DOCTOR WORLD PTE. LTD. Full time

    About Us:Care is a modern person-centric health platform that connects you to the healthcare ecosystem. We are excited to shape the future of healthcare and are looking to add new members to our team for this journey.We are a technology-led company that seeks product-market fit, high relevance, and to essentially help people. Our teams are constantly...


  • Singapore TEKsystems Full time

    Introduction to the role: Our client is currently at the height of its expansion, and they'll only grow further. They are looking to revolutionize the trade finance industry using the latest tools and technologies such as Machine Learning and Artificial Intelligence to automate and simplify. Their goal is to help small business conquer the big world of trade...


  • Singapore TEKsystems Full time

    Introduction to the role: Our client is currently at the height of its expansion, and they'll only grow further. They are looking to revolutionize the trade finance industry using the latest tools and technologies such as Machine Learning and Artificial Intelligence to automate and simplify. Their goal is to help small business conquer the big world of trade...


  • Singapore ACTIVATE INTERACTIVE PTE LTD Full time

    Description Activate Interactive Pte Ltd (\xe2\x80\x9cActivate\xe2\x80\x9d) is a leading technology consultancy headquartered in Singapore with a presence in Malaysia and Indonesia. Our clients are empowered with quality, cost-effective, and impactful end-to-end application development, like mobile and web applications, and cloud technology that remove...


  • Singapore ACTIVATE INTERACTIVE PTE LTD Full time

    Description Activate Interactive Pte Ltd (\xe2\x80\x9cActivate\xe2\x80\x9d) is a leading technology consultancy headquartered in Singapore with a presence in Malaysia and Indonesia. Our clients are empowered with quality, cost-effective, and impactful end-to-end application development, like mobile and web applications, and cloud technology that remove...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Roles & ResponsibilitiesJOB SUMMARYAs a Lead DevOps Engineer, you will be responsible for leading a team of DevOps engineers to design, implement, and maintain the infrastructure, tools, and processes needed to support continuous integration, continuous delivery (CI/CD), and automated deployment of software applications. You will collaborate with...

  • Software Development

    3 months ago


    Singapore Siemens Full time

    Siemens Mobility is the world’s leading provider of mobility solutions that enable the efficient, safe and environmentally friendly transport of people and goods – and help improve the quality of everyday life for millions of people on all continents. Driven by innovation, we develop intelligent solutions for the increasing digitalization of the...

  • Software Development

    4 weeks ago


    Singapore Siemens Full time

    Siemens Mobility is the world’s leading provider of mobility solutions that enable the efficient, safe and environmentally friendly transport of people and goods – and help improve the quality of everyday life for millions of people on all continents. Driven by innovation, we develop intelligent solutions for the increasing digitalization of the...